Transaction 1efa57638bec4d4e8201b552d783ba7ba9ebaedede627d92d16aebd4898181f3
1 Input
1 Output
-
1efa57638bec4d4e8201b552d783ba7ba9ebaedede627d92d16aebd4898181f3:0
- value
- 65569439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3e3470788c7d6f35570ca47ff363d551e626d234 OP_EQUAL
- address
- 37MvdzAZr6iiifEXUqUEeQpJnCkAY2Y4jb